Justin Kunz is a German stock car racing driver whose career includes a single start in the NASCAR Truck Series, driving for Jennifer Jo Cobb Racing in 2018. Prior to that appearance in American stock car competition, Kunz built his background in European racing, most notably competing in the NASCAR Whelen Euro Series with Dexwet-df1 Racing in the Elite 2 class, piloting the No. 99 Chevrolet Camaro. His path reflects a common route for European talent seeking exposure to NASCAR's national touring divisions before returning to the continental series.[1]
